Three people have been injured after a fire broke out in a 32-storey tower in Dubai this morning. The blaze started on a 26th floor balcony of Business Bay’s Regal Tower at 9:45am, and spread to the 28th floor. Occupants of the building were evacuated as a team from Dubai Civil Defence rushed to the scene. The injured were treated inside an ambulance on site.
